Keep your home cool using air conditioner


In summers running the air conditioner non-stop at house to keep it cool is very normal. When the temperatures are too high, the efficiency of the air conditioners drop dramatically and the house is not that cool. There are some steps that ease the burden on home's air conditioner to help it run more efficiently and at a great savings on energy bill.

How to get best out of air conditioner?

Natural light can help reduce lighting costs, however when no one is in a room it is best to keep the curtains closed during the day. This is especially true for houses with windows on the eastern and western sides. Keeping the sun's direct rays from entering the house helps reduce the effort of air conditioner to keep the house cool. To maximize this, open the drapes and blinds or curtains in the evening to allow heat to escape through the windows of the house. Ridding the house of the humidity will help make feel more comfortable. One may even be able to set air conditioner above 78 degrees when using a dehumidifier combined with fans.

Avoid sunlight on air conditioner

The ideal location for an air conditioning unit is on the north side of a house. While this may not be practical in every case, the general idea of keeping the unit out of the sun can be achieved in other ways. Landscaping does more than make the yard look nice. By planting shrubs or trees around the air conditioning unit and can help to cool home more efficiently. The shade from this landscaping can also be used to keep the sun's direct rays off the home.

Air conditions according to room size

An air conditioner's ability to remove moisture increases when the equipment runs for longer periods of time and also depends up on the size of air conditioner as well as room. Every time it starts up, the air conditioner puts more humidity in the air as water is evaporated from the inside coil. Since a smaller air conditioner runs longer to keep the house at any given temperature, it removes more moisture than a larger unit would be able to achieve.
